Global IC Temperature Sensor Market, by Application
The global IC temperature sensor market is segmented by application into several key areas, each showcasing distinct needs and opportunities. In the consumer electronics sector, IC temperature sensors are crucial for maintaining the performance and safety of devices such as smartphones, tablets, and laptops. These sensors help prevent overheating by monitoring internal temperatures and enabling thermal management systems to activate cooling mechanisms or throttle performance as needed. This ensures the longevity and reliability of electronic devices, meeting consumer demands for both efficiency and safety. Additionally, the rise in smart home technology, including thermostats and appliances, further drives the demand for precise temperature monitoring, fostering growth in this segment.
In the automotive industry, IC temperature sensors play a pivotal role in enhancing vehicle performance and safety. They are employed in engine management systems to monitor operating temperatures, ensuring optimal performance and preventing overheating. These sensors are also integral to battery management systems in electric vehicles, where they help regulate temperature to maintain battery health and efficiency. Furthermore, in the industrial sector, IC temperature sensors are used for monitoring and controlling temperatures in manufacturing processes, such as those involving high-precision machinery and production lines. The increasing focus on automation and the need for precise control systems are expected to drive continued growth in this application segment.

14. How do IC temperature sensors compare to other types of temperature sensors?
IC temperature sensors offer advantages such as high accuracy, smaller form factor, and lower power consumption compared to other types of temperature sensors.

17. How are IC temperature sensors typically packaged?
IC temperature sensors are typically packaged in small surface-mount packages such as SOT-23, SC70, and DFN.
